为企业提供MSSQL报表服务:实现数据快速分析与汇总

什么是MSSQL报表服务?

MSSQL报表服务是指利用Microsoft SQL Server的报表工具,为企业提供数据分析和汇总报表服务。通过MSSQL报表服务,企业可以快速有效地分析、汇总、展示和共享企业数据,从而更好地了解企业业务状况,提高企业决策效率。

为什么需要MSSQL报表服务?

在当今信息化时代,企业数据爆炸增长,如何有效地利用这些数据为企业决策服务成为了关键问题。MSSQL报表服务通过其强大的数据分析和报表呈现功能,可以帮助企业轻松构建各种形式的报表,如表格、图表、交叉表等,同时支持灵活的数据过滤和查询,使企业更好地理解数据、发现数据中的问题、分析数据趋势,从而更准确地制定企业决策,提高决策效率。

如何实现数据快速分析与汇总?

1. 建立SQL Server数据库

在MSSQL报表服务使用前,需要先建立一个SQL Server数据库,以存储企业的数据。可以使用SQL Server Management Studio等工具创建数据库,例如:

CREATE DATABASE MyDatabase

2. 配置数据源

配置数据源是实现数据分析与汇总的关键步骤,因为必须从已有数据里面获取信息。

在SQL Server Reporting Services (SSRS)中,可以使用多种数据源,包括SQL Server数据库、Oracle数据库、Microsoft Access数据库、ODBC等,根据具体的情况选择合适的数据源。在这里以SQL Server数据库为例,配置数据源需要按照如下步骤:

1. 打开SQL Server Reporting Services Configuration Manager;

2. 选择'Report Server Database'选项,并在右侧窗口选择想要连接的数据库实例,如下图所示:

3. 在数据源中输入正确的数据库名和登录信息,如下图所示:

font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/q/70" width="500" alt="配置数据源信息">

3. 创建报表项目

在MSSQL报表服务中,需要创建报表项目并定义报表,才能展示报表内容。

1. 打开Visual Studio,并选择'Business Intelligence'项目类型,然后选择'Report Server项目',如下图所示:

2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vYmJzLzEzNTc5MTkzMTE5NDQ=/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/q/

70" width="500" alt="创建报表项目">

2. 然后选择相应的数据源,并在'IQY'标签下输入查询SQL语句,如下图所示:

2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vYmJzLzEzNTc5MTkzMTE5NDQ=/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/q/

70" width="500" alt="选择数据源">

4. 设计报表

在MSSQL报表服务中,可以使用Report Designer等工具,以拖放、配置、预览等方式设计报表。可以添加各种形式的报表元素,如表格、图表、矩阵、列表等,根据上一步输入的查询语句,选择需要展示的字段和信息,如下图所示:

2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vYmJzLzEzNTc5MTkzMTE5NDQ=/font/5a6L5L2T/fontsize/

400/fill/I0JBQkFCMA==/dissolve/70/q/70" width="500" alt="设计报表">

5. 发布与共享报表

最后一步是将报表发布到SQL Server Reporting Services服务器,并将报表加入企业门户、Intranet、Internet等平台,共享给其他人员浏览和使用。共享报表可以采用iFrame、SSRS Report Viewer等方式,仅需几行代码即可在HTML或ASP.NET网页中嵌入一个报表。

总结

企业的数据处理越来越重要,为企业提供高质量MSSQL报表服务的新手能够快速地进行数据分析、汇总、展示和共享,更好地了解企业的业务状况,为企业的更好次标明了方向。通过本文,我们详细介绍了实现数据快速分析与汇总的步骤,希望对大家有所帮助。

数据库标签